前端教学

js怎样实现文字转语音 Web Speech API语音合成-小浪学习网

js怎样实现文字转语音 Web Speech API语音合成

javascript 中实现文字转语音最直接的方式是使用 web speech api 的 speechsynthesis。1. 通过创建 speechsynthesisutterance 对象并调用 speechsynthesis.speak() 方法实现基础语音合成;2. 使...
站长的头像-小浪学习网月度会员站长7天前
2413
PS怎么调整镜头畸变 畸变校正的4种实用技巧-小浪学习网

PS怎么调整镜头畸变 畸变校正的4种实用技巧

镜头畸变是指照片中直线出现弯曲,ps中可通过4种方法进行校正。一是使用镜头校正面板一键自动校正,但需注意识别可能不准,必要时手动微调;二是利用camera raw滤镜,尤其适用于raw格式照片,提...
body元素使用Flex布局后,子元素无法垂直居中的原因是什么?-小浪学习网

body元素使用Flex布局后,子元素无法垂直居中的原因是什么?

flex布局与body元素垂直居中难题 在使用Flex布局时,许多开发者会遇到子元素垂直居中对齐的问题。本文分析一个常见场景:将Flex属性应用于body元素后,子元素无法实现垂直居中的原因,并提供解...
站长的头像-小浪学习网月度会员站长3个月前
2414
ps如何添加文字下划线_ps文本下划线设置方法-小浪学习网

ps如何添加文字下划线_ps文本下划线设置方法

在ps中添加文字下划线可通过三种方法实现。1. 使用形状工具手动画线,适合精确控制样式和位置,操作包括选择矩形工具设置参数并绘制线条;2. 利用图层样式添加描边效果,适用于整体文本统一处理...
站长的头像-小浪学习网月度会员站长13天前
2413
HTML中JS模块化怎么引入?import与export语句使用规范-小浪学习网

HTML中JS模块化怎么引入?import与export语句使用规范

在html中引入js模块化需使用标签并配合import和export语句。1. 使用标签告诉浏览器该脚本为模块;2. 通过export导出变量、函数或类;3. 使用import导入所需模块内容;4. 注意路径应为相对路径或...
站长的头像-小浪学习网月度会员站长2天前
249
使用ant design react时,validateTrigger设置为onBlur失效的原因是什么?如何解决?-小浪学习网

使用ant design react时,validateTrigger设置为onBlur失效的原因是什么?如何解决?

Ant Design React表单验证:validateTrigger='onBlur'失效的排查与修复 在使用Ant Design React构建表单时,validateTrigger属性用于控制表单验证的触发时机。然而,validateTrigger='onBlur'有...
SVG路径长度属性如何影响路径绘制和动画效果?-小浪学习网

SVG路径长度属性如何影响路径绘制和动画效果?

巧用SVG pathlength 属性:掌控路径绘制与动画 SVG 的 pathlength 属性虽然实用,却常被开发者忽略。本文将深入探讨其作用及应用方法,助您更好地理解和运用这一属性。 pathlength 属性详解 pat...
站长的头像-小浪学习网月度会员站长2个月前
2410
CSS 如何设置盒子的动态宽度(根据内容自适应)-小浪学习网

CSS 如何设置盒子的动态宽度(根据内容自适应)

通过 css 实现盒子宽度自适应内容的方法有:1. 使用 width: fit-content,2. 使用 display: inline-block。1. width: fit-content 让盒子宽度根据内容自动调整,不超过父容器宽度。2. display: ...
站长的头像-小浪学习网月度会员站长1个月前
2414
如何使用CSS实现元素在hover时保持宽度不变并显示图标?-小浪学习网

如何使用CSS实现元素在hover时保持宽度不变并显示图标?

在前端开发中,如何在元素的悬停状态下保持宽度不变,同时内容内缩并显示图标是一个常见需求。特别是当元素宽度因动态数据变化而变化时,实现这种效果会成为一个挑战。 例如,我们有一个包含{{d...
站长的头像-小浪学习网月度会员站长1个月前
247
JavaScript中如何匹配Unicode字符?-小浪学习网

JavaScript中如何匹配Unicode字符?

在javascript中匹配unicode字符可以通过以下步骤实现:1. 使用unicode转义序列匹配特定字符,如/u4e2d/匹配“中”字。2. 使用unicode模式标志u和unicode属性转义序列匹配任意unicode字符,如/p{...
JavaScript中如何动态添加对象属性?-小浪学习网

JavaScript中如何动态添加对象属性?

在javascript中,动态添加对象属性可以使用点表示法或方括号表示法。1.点表示法适合有效的javascript标识符,如person.name = 'alice'。2.方括号表示法更灵活,如person['age'] = 30,可处理动...